※Kim Jong Il has gotten on the boat,§ quipped a Weibo user writing under the handle Chongqing Ocean. ※I*m starting to believe 2012 is really going to happen,§
微博用户“重庆海洋”开玩笑说:“金正日登船去了,我越来越相信2012年真的要来了!”
Others accompany tongue-in-cheek posts noting that Kim*s death comes closely on the heels of the death of Czech playwright and Velvet Revolution hero Vaclav Havel.
另一些人发布的玩笑式微博则指出,金正日死讯传出,发生在捷克剧作家、“天鹅绒革命”英雄哈维尔(Vaclav Havel)死后不久。(。。金正日死于17日,哈维尔18日。。)
※Havel has made yet another contribution to mankind,§ wrote user Caijun Zhinan. ※He decided to take Kim Jong Il with him when he went.§
“彩筠之南”写道:“哈维尔为人类又做出一大贡献:领走了金正日!”
In a possible nod to Kim*s alleged fondness for drink, normally voluble political blogger Wu Jiaxiang opted to simply post an animation of glasses clinking in celebration.
平时发帖颇多的政治博客作者吴稼祥干脆发了一个显示举杯欢庆的微博符号,可能暗指金正日爱喝酒的传言。
Journalist Fan Wei, meanwhile, has used emoticons to produce this chart predicting how each country would feel about Kim*s demise (from left to right: North Korea, South Korea, Japan, the U.S., the UK, Russia, China, Others)
与此同时,记者范炜则用各种表情画出了下面这张图表,预测各个国家对金正日驾崩各有什么样的感受。从左至右分别是朝鲜、韩国、日本、美国、英国、俄罗斯、中国、其他国家。
